Determining Capacity Requirements

Estimating the correct dumpster size is crucial for efficiency. A dumpster that is undersized could lead to extra pickups, while one that is too large can be unnecessary and difficult to handle. Start by calculating the approximate volume of your waste and how quickly it will accumulate. The right size prevents overflows and delays.

Many renters overlook how different waste types impact space requirements. Dense debris occupies less space but adds weight, while bulky waste fills the container faster. Planning Dumpster Placement

Proper placement of a dumpster is key to convenience and safety. Ensure the dumpster can be reached easily by the delivery truck, and leave room for safe and easy dumping. Planning placement in advance prevents delays. Safety and accessibility should always be priorities when positioning a dumpster.

Pick a flat and sturdy surface. Flat, stable areas are ideal for maintaining balance and ease of use. Keep space around the container for quick access and safety. Correct positioning helps the project remain organized and safe.
